Job Description

To manage and lead staff and serve as a subject matter expert in the capabilities of Specialised Recoveries to ensure the effective and efficient rehabilitation, collections, and recovery of outstanding amounts in the non-performing and written-off legal portfolios. To continuously develop and sustain a comprehensive Specialised Recoveries operating model that defines best-practice, vendor management processes, structures, and process measures.

Qualifications

  • A LLB or a Bachelor of Commerce Degree or related. 
  • A relevant Postgraduate Qualification will be advantageous. 
  • A Driver’s License is Non-negotiable 

Additional Information

Experience: 

  • 8 years' experience of which 3 should have been in a managerial capacity
  • Manage the Collections department: manage & lead staff effectively to achieve the required results. Understanding of credit risk assessment procedures to determine the best route of actions ' both as it relates to unsecured & secured lending products.
  • Legal & Collections experience with a sound understanding of how the Law relates to the principles of financial credit risk management procedures. Exposure to Banking/Financial institution related legal & collections matters is a valuable benefit. 

Key Impact Areas:

  • Act within the prescribed mandate insofar instituting legal action and supporting of Liquidators by means of having a clear understanding of the authority, risks, scope, and limitations of the mandate given.
  • Adhere to the Bank of Namibia Regulatory requirements i.e. BID 2 and BID 33 by understanding the scope and limitations thereof and by keeping abreast of potential amendments.
  • Analyse credit data on a daily, weekly and monthly basis to highlight efficiency gains and identify adverse trends requiring management interventions that consequently assist in achieving set targets and credit process efficiencies; for both the Non-Performing Loans (NPL's) and Recoveries portfolios.
  • Design the required strategies and formulate effective tactical plans to maximise collections on recalcitrant debtors through instituting legal and collections actions in the most efficient manner to reduce the monthly impairment charges.
  • Drive flawless internal stakeholder management through regular reporting, feedback and improvement discussions on the performance of the Non-Performing Loans (NPL's) and Recoveries Portfolios insofar the net provisions raised and recoveries on account of bad debts.
